The factory default settings permit initial switch administration through the
built‐in serial port.
Remote access using the network requires the accessing terminal to have a valid,
routable connection to the switch interface. The client IP address may be
configured manually, or an IPv4 address can be provided automatically through
the switch using a service such as DHCP (see "BOOTP/DHCP Client IP Address
Services" on page
39), or an IPv6 address can be obtained using IPv6 stateless
address configuration.
The NE2552E is an integral subsystem within the overall Lenovo Flex System. The
Flex System chassis includes a chassis management module (CMM) as the central
element for overall chassis management and control.
The NE2552E uses MGT1to communicate with the chassis management module(s).
Even when the NE2552E is in a factory default configuration, you can use the 1Gb
Ethernet port on each CMM to configure and manage the NE2552E.
For more information about using the chassis management module, see the Lenovo
ThinkSystem NE2552E Flex Switch Installation Guide.
Each NE2552E must be assigned its own Internet Protocol version 4 (IPv4) address,
which is used for communication with an SNMP network manager or other
transmission control protocol/Internet Protocol (TCP/IP) applications (for example,
BOOTP or TFTP). The factory‐default IPv4 address is 10.90.90.x, where x is based
on the number of the bay into which the NE2552E is installed. For additional
information, see the Installation Guide. The chassis management module assigns an
IPv4 address of 192.168.70.1xx, where xx is also based on the number of the bay
into which each NE2552E is installed, as shown in the following table:
